Benefits of Self-Reliance

The benefits of self-reliance include:

  1. Increased Confidence: Relying on oneself boosts self-confidence and trust in one’s abilities.

  2. Greater Independence: Self-reliance liberates individuals from dependence on others, enabling choice and fulfillment.

  3. Personal Empowerment: Controlling one’s life is empowering, promoting engagement and reducing feelings of helplessness.

  4. Resilience: Self-reliance contributes to adaptability, enabling individuals to bounce back from adversity and handle obstacles.

  5. Improved Decision-Making: When individuals rely on themselves, they think critically and make decisions based on their values and beliefs, leading to better outcomes.

Common Misconceptions About Self-Reliance

There are misconceptions about self-reliance that hinder individuals from embracing it, including:

  1. Self-Reliance is Selfish: Some people believe that prioritizing individual needs over others is selfish, but self-reliance benefits everyone by enabling individuals to take care of themselves and others.

  2. Self-Reliance is Isolation: Another common misconception is that self-reliance fosters loneliness. However, self-reliance enables individuals to build stronger relationships based on strength and independence.

  3. Self-Reliance Means Doing It All Alone: Self-reliance involves taking charge of one’s life and decisions, but it does not eliminate the need for help when necessary.

Steps to Becoming More Self-Reliant

The steps to becoming more self-reliant include:

  1. Define your Values and Priorities: Defining values and priorities sets the foundation for decision-making based on beliefs.

  2. Set Goals: Establishing achievable goals based on values and priority increases the chances of success.

  3. Take Responsibility for Your Life: Owning up to mistakes, making improvements, and making decisions based on values fosters self-reliance.

  4. Practice Self-Care: Prioritizing physical, emotional, and mental health supports self-reliance.

  5. Build a Support System: Self-reliance requires independence and decision-making, but having a support system promotes goal achievement and guidance.
